Report: Update On WWE Championship Match At WrestleMania 37

Is Miz destined for a short title reign?

A new WWE Champion was crowned during last night's Elimination Chamber pay-per-view after The Miz cashed in the Money In The Bank contract and defeated a battered and bruised Drew McIntyre. 

The A-Lister might not be WWE Champion for very long, though. According to WrestleVotes, The Miz isn't scheduled to be involved in the WWE Title match at WrestleMania 37, meaning he would have to lose the belt sometime in the next 47 days. 

How Miz will drop the championship remains to be seen, but the man who helped him secure the gold, Bobby Lashley, will reportedly be in the WWE Title match at The Showcase Of The Immortals. 

WrestleVotes tweeted: "It's that time of year- LOTS of misinformation b/w sources, which happens around WM. However, from source: WWE Title match - The Miz is not scheduled to be involved. As of now, Bobby Lashley IS."

In regards to the rest of the WrestleMania 37 card, WrestleVotes reported ahead of Elimination Chamber that Edge vs. Roman Reigns, Sasha Banks vs. Bianca Belair, Randy Orton vs. Bray Wyatt and a tag team match featuring Bad Bunny were all "on the books" for April 10 and April 11. Edge vs. Reigns has since been made official for 'Mania.
